Protest leader has spoken with MHKs

by isleofman.com 18th February 2016

Lobbying a success he claims

The man who led a demonstration against fit-for-work assessments says he's spoken with several MHKs.

It's an issue that has sparked rows inside the Tynwald chamber - with several members clashing on the matter.

The protest took place outside the Legislative Buildings before Treasury Minister Eddie Teare made his budget announcement on Tuesday.
